What is mcp_client_1ex?

The mcp_client_1ex is a practical example of an MCP (Machine Communication Protocol) client that leverages Electron for desktop deployment, React for UI components, and Express for backend services. It serves as a testbed and development reference for implementing MCP communication, data exchange, and control in a cross-platform environment. The project is designed to facilitate developers in understanding MCP integration, testing protocols, and building customizable client solutions for various applications requiring machine communication capabilities.

How to use the mcp_client_1ex?

  • Step1: Clone the repository from GitHub
  • Step2: Install dependencies using npm or yarn
  • Step3: Run the development server with npm start
  • Step4: Access the application on localhost via Electron app or browser
  • Step5: Use the UI to interact with MCP-enabled devices or services
